Output 7513ea546d4344312b2b946ffeb0c2532496876d751653ab112e5773f643447a:0

value
648000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d650509815013d5dc7113e66134cbb23ce85c54f OP_EQUAL
address
3MECjy3LXm85qCpQkP1kt8AmtrfS4DeoRf
transaction
7513ea546d4344312b2b946ffeb0c2532496876d751653ab112e5773f643447a
spent
true